1️⃣ Zhipu AI Major Release GLM-4.5: World's First Open-Source Model Natively Integrating Reasoning, Coding, and Agent Capabilities
Zhipu AI has released next-generation flagship model GLM-4.5, achieving open-source SOTA levels in reasoning, coding, and agent capabilities while demonstrating excellent performance in global evaluations. The model adopts MoE architecture providing high parameter efficiency with full-stack development capabilities and ecosystem compatibility, serving as a powerful technical foundation for agent applications.
Revolutionary Integration Features:
- Native Capability Fusion: GLM-4.5 first achieves native integration of reasoning, coding, and agent capabilities, meeting complex requirements for diverse AI applications
- MoE Architecture Excellence: Adopts Mixture of Experts architecture providing two versions with high parameter efficiency and superior performance optimization
- Cost-Effective API: API calling prices far below mainstream models, supporting low-latency, high-concurrency actual deployment needs for enterprise applications
Available on Zhipu AI Open Platform with open-source versions on Hugging Face and ModelScope, GLM-4.5 features 355B total parameters with 32B active parameters, while GLM-4.5-Air offers 106B total with 12B active parameters, both utilizing efficient MoE design for optimal performance.
2️⃣ Alibaba Open Sources Tongyi Wanxiang Wan2.2: World's First MoE Architecture Video Generation Model
Alibaba's open-source Tongyi Wanxiang Wan2.2 achieves major breakthroughs in video generation technology, introducing the industry's first MoE architecture that improves computational efficiency by 50% while featuring cinematic aesthetic control systems. The release provides consumer-grade GPU deployable small-scale models, significantly lowering technical barriers for AI video generation.
Breakthrough Video Generation Features:
- MoE Architecture Innovation: Introduces MoE architecture improving computational efficiency by 50% through specialized expert model coordination
- Cinematic Aesthetic Control: First-ever cinematic aesthetic control system supporting professional film effects including lighting, color, and composition control
- Consumer Hardware Support: Provides 5B unified model enabling consumer-grade GPU deployment for democratized access to professional video generation
Available on GitHub at https://github.com/Wan-Video/Wan2.2, Wan2.2 incorporates 27B total parameters with 14B active parameters, supporting both text-to-video and image-to-video generation at 720P resolution with 24fps performance on consumer graphics cards like RTX 4090.
3️⃣ StepFun Launches AI Research Assistant JieYue ShenYan with Invitation Testing
StepFun AI has launched the new research assistant JieYue ShenYan, demonstrating excellent performance in finance, consulting, healthcare, and other fields while efficiently completing complex research tasks and generating professional research reports. Its powerful information processing capabilities enable outstanding performance across multiple benchmark tests with support for various format exports.
Advanced Research Capabilities:
- Domain Expertise: JieYue ShenYan designed specifically for finance, consulting, healthcare fields, completing complex research tasks within ten minutes
- Benchmark Excellence: Outstanding performance in xbench-DeepSearch and BrowseComp benchmark tests with industry-leading pass rates
- Comprehensive Output: Supports multiple format research report exports with verification capabilities ensuring data authenticity and reliability

4️⃣ Microsoft Edge Browser Launches Copilot Mode for Enhanced Intelligent Search Experience
Microsoft Edge browser has launched the new Copilot mode, utilizing artificial intelligence technology to help users search, organize, and make decisions more efficiently while improving overall work productivity. The mode supports voice navigation with emphasis on privacy protection, allowing users to control data usage at any time.
Intelligent Browsing Features:
- Automated Search Integration: Microsoft Edge launches Copilot mode with automated search and information integration, enhancing browsing efficiency
- Natural Voice Navigation: Supports natural voice navigation enabling users to interact directly with Copilot through speech commands
- Privacy-First Design: Privacy protection as top priority with user data used only for experience improvement, ensuring information security
Available to all users for free with continuous iterative updates, Copilot mode integrates seamlessly into Edge browser providing contextual assistance, video summarization, and intelligent content analysis while maintaining user control over privacy settings and data usage preferences.
5️⃣ Anthropic Implements Usage Restrictions on Claude Users, Causing Developer Dissatisfaction
Anthropic has announced weekly usage limits for Claude users, primarily affecting approximately 5% of users. This move has generated dissatisfaction among some developers and users who view it as collective punishment of compliant users, while users can purchase additional usage quotas to continue their work.
Platform Restriction Details:
- Weekly Usage Limits: Anthropic implements weekly usage restrictions on Claude users, primarily affecting approximately 5% of user base
- Developer Concerns: Developers express dissatisfaction with throttling policies, considering punishment of compliant users unreasonable
- Additional Quota Options: Users can purchase additional usage quotas at standard API rates to ensure project continuity
The restrictions began August 28, 2025, targeting overuse, continuous sessions, and account sharing that affects overall system reliability, with Anthropic stating most subscribers will not be impacted while maintaining platform governance and fair access principles.
6️⃣ StepFun Launches New Foundational Large Model Step 3 with 321B Parameters
StepFun has launched next-generation foundational large model Step 3 with up to 321B parameters, featuring strong intelligence, low cost, open-source availability, and multimodal capabilities. The model demonstrates excellent reasoning efficiency performance, achieving high-efficiency operation across various hardware platforms with planned open-source release on July 31st.
Foundational Model Specifications:
- Massive Parameter Scale: Step 3 features up to 321B parameters representing significant advancement in model scale and capability
- Multi-Platform Efficiency: Achieves high-efficiency operation across various hardware platforms with optimized inference performance
- Open Source Commitment: Planned open-source release on July 31st promoting community development and research advancement
Additionally, StepFun has partnered with multiple chip and platform manufacturers to establish the Model-Chip Ecosystem Innovation Alliance, accelerating large model application implementation across diverse hardware environments and promoting broader AI technology adoption through collaborative ecosystem development.
